// Ensure client can bulk import data.
func TestClient_Import(t *testing.T) {
cmd := test.MustRunCluster(t, 1)[0]
host := cmd.URL()
holder := cmd.Server.Holder()
hldr := test.Holder{Holder: holder}
// Load bitmap into cache to ensure cache gets updated.
hldr.SetBit("i", "f", 1, 0) // set a bit so the view gets created.
hldr.Row("i", "f", 0)
// Send import request.
c := MustNewClient(host, defaultClient)
if err := c.Import(context.Background(), "i", "f", 0, []pilosa.Bit{
{RowID: 0, ColumnID: 1},
{RowID: 0, ColumnID: 5},
{RowID: 200, ColumnID: 6},
}); err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
// Verify data.
if a := hldr.Row("i", "f", 0).Columns(); !reflect.DeepEqual(a, []uint64{1, 5}) {
t.Fatalf("unexpected columns: %+v", a)
}
if a := hldr.Row("i", "f", 200).Columns(); !reflect.DeepEqual(a, []uint64{6}) {
t.Fatalf("unexpected columns: %+v", a)
}
}
// Ensure client can bulk import value data.
func TestClient_ImportValue(t *testing.T) {
cmd := test.MustRunCluster(t, 1)[0]
host := cmd.URL()
holder := cmd.Server.Holder()
hldr := test.Holder{Holder: holder}
fldName := "f"
fo := pilosa.FieldOptions{
Type: pilosa.FieldTypeInt,
Min: -100,
Max: 100,
}
// Load bitmap into cache to ensure cache gets updated.
index := hldr.MustCreateIndexIfNotExists("i", pilosa.IndexOptions{})
field, err := index.CreateFieldIfNotExists(fldName, fo)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
// Send import request.
c := MustNewClient(host, defaultClient)
if err := c.ImportValue(context.Background(), "i", "f", 0, []pilosa.FieldValue{
{ColumnID: 1, Value: -10},
{ColumnID: 2, Value: 20},
{ColumnID: 3, Value: 40},
}); err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
// Verify Sum.
sum, cnt, err := field.Sum(nil, fldName)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if sum != 50 || cnt != 3 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ected values: got sum=%v, count=%v; expected sum=50, cnt=3", sum, cnt)
}
// Verify Min.
min, cnt, err := field.Min(nil, fldName)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if min != -10 || cnt != 1 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ected values: got min=%v, count=%v; expected min=-10, cnt=1", min, cnt)
}
// Verify Min with Filter.
filter, err := field.Range(fldName, pql.GT, 40)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
min, cnt, err = field.Min(filter, fldName)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if min != -100 || cnt != 0 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ected values: got min=%v, count=%v; expected min=-100, cnt=0", min, cnt)
}
// Verify Max.
max, cnt, err := field.Max(nil, fldName)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
}
if max != 40 || cnt != 1 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ected values: got max=%v, count=%v; expected max=40, cnt=1", max, cnt)
}
}
// Ensure client can retrieve a list of all checksums for blocks in a fragment.
func TestClient_FragmentBlocks(t *testing.T) {
cmd := test.MustRunCluster(t, 1)[0]
holder := cmd.Server.Holder()
hldr := test.Holder{Holder: holder}
hldr.SetBit("i", "f", 0, 1)
hldr.SetBit("i", "f", pilosa.HashBlockSize*3, 100)
// Set a bit on a different shard.
hldr.SetBit("i", "f", 0, 1)
c := MustNewClient(cmd.URL(), defaultClient)
blocks, err := c.FragmentBlocks(context.Background(), nil, "i", "f", 0)
if err != nil {
t.Fatal(err)
} else if len(blocks) != 2 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ected blocks: %s", spew.Sdump(blocks))
} else if blocks[0].ID != 0 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ected block id(0): %d", blocks[0].ID)
} else if blocks[1].ID != 3 {
t.Fatalf("unexpected block id(1): %d", blocks[1].ID)
}
// Verify data matches local blocks.
if a := hldr.Fragment("i", "f", pilosa.ViewStandard, 0).Blocks(); !reflect.DeepEqual(a, blocks) {
t.Fatalf("blocks mismatch:\n\nexp=%s\n\ngot=%s\n\n", spew.Sdump(a), spew.Sdump(blocks))
}
}
// Client represents a test wrapper for pilosa.Client.
type Client struct {
*http.InternalClient
}
// MustNewClient returns a new instance of Client. Panic on error.
func MustNewClient(host string, h *gohttp.Client) *Client {
c, err := http.NewInternalClient(host, h)
if err != nil {
panic(err)
}
return &Client{InternalClient: c}
}
